+/*!
+ * Starts the scanning from minimum frequency
+ */
+void RadioScannerEngine::startScanning()
+{
+    Q_D( RadioScannerEngine );
+    d->mUiEngine.cancelSeeking();
+
+//    d->mUiEngine.wrapper().setRdsEnabled( false );
+
+    d->mIsScanning = true;
+
+    if ( !d->mUiEngine.api().isMuted() ) {
+        d->mUiEngine.api().setMute( true );
+        d->mMutedByScanner = true;
+    }
+
+    d->mUiEngine.api().emitSeekingStarted( Seek::Up );
+
+    d->mUiEngine.api().stationModel().removeAll( RadioStationModel::RemoveLocalStations );
+    d->mLastFoundFrequency = d->mUiEngine.api().minFrequency();
+
+    if ( d->mUiEngine.wrapper().currentFrequency() == d->mLastFoundFrequency ) {
+        // Engine was already at the minimun frequency so start scanning
+        d->mUiEngine.wrapper().startSeeking( Seek::Up, TuneReason::StationScan );
+    } else {
+        // Engine must be initialized to minimum frequency before scanning can start
+        d->mUiEngine.wrapper().setFrequency( d->mLastFoundFrequency, TuneReason::StationScanInitialization );
+    }
+}

+/*!
+ * Adds a new station that was found
+ */
+void RadioScannerEngine::addScannedFrequency( const uint frequency )
+{
+    Q_D( RadioScannerEngine );
+    if ( frequency > d->mLastFoundFrequency ) {
+        // Station has been found normally
+        d->mLastFoundFrequency = frequency;
+        d->addFrequencyAndReport( frequency );
+    } else if ( frequency == d->mUiEngine.api().minFrequency() ) {
+        // Special case. A station has been found in the mininmum frequency
+        d->addFrequencyAndReport( frequency );
+    } else {
+        // Seeking looped around the frequency band. Send invalid station as indicator that the scanning should stop
+        emit stationFound( RadioStation() );
+    }
+}
